Transaction ee63169fdf62a2345248a17641ba533ddea617ae5fcc7e0134c63daabc347a0c

2 Input
2 Outputs
  • ee63169fdf62a2345248a17641ba533ddea617ae5fcc7e0134c63daabc347a0c:0
  • value  2154773982
    address  16tTD2fv3xyZptK5zhwaA9WD4aF21dHMr9
  • ee63169fdf62a2345248a17641ba533ddea617ae5fcc7e0134c63daabc347a0c:1
  • value  6998756406
    address  1LDd9uy2Po3B1ChL2tf3ZhyQJQVP1B8kHQ